What are solar panel brackets?
Solar Panel Brackets: The Ultimate Guide, types and best options. Solar panel brackets are an essential component of any solar panel system. They are used to secure solar panels onto rooftops, ground mounts, or other structures. The brackets are designed to withstand harsh weather conditions and provide a secure foundation for the panels.
How do solar panel brackets work?
Solar panel brackets mount solar panels on roofs or other structures. The brackets are designed to securely hold the panels in place while allowing for proper air circulation, which keeps the panels cool and operating efficiently.

What are mounting brackets & rails for solar panels?
Mounting Brackets are the primary components that attach the solar panels to the mounting surface. They come in various types depending on the mounting surface (roof, ground, pole, etc.). Rails: Rails are long, horizontal structures attached to the solar panels using clamps. They provide a stable base for the solar panels.
What is a top-of-pole solar bracket?
The top-of-pole solar bracket is a mounting system used to securely install solar panels on top of a pole or post. It is designed to provide stability and optimal positioning for the solar panels, allowing them to capture maximum sunlight for efficient energy generation.
What is a side-of-pole solar bracket?
A side-of-pole solar bracket is a mounting system used to install solar panels on the sides of poles or posts. This type of bracket allows for easy and secure installation, making it ideal for applications where roof or ground mount systems are not suitable.

How to calculate solar panel output?
To find the solar panel output, use the following solar power formula: output = solar panel kilowatts × environmental factor × solar hours per day. The output will be given in kWh, and, in practice, it will depend on how sunny it is since the number of solar hours per day is just an average. How to calculate the solar panels needs for camping?

How do you calculate the energy output of a photovoltaic array?
The amount of energy produced by the array per day during the worst month is determined by multiplying the selected photovoltaic power output at STC (C5) by the peak sun hours at design tilt. Multiplying the de-rating factor (DF) by the energy output module (C7) establishes an average energy output from one module.
